Abstract

A determination device according to an embodiment of the disclosure includes a vehicle extraction unit that determines whether a predetermined attached matter is on a transparent member of a vehicle, based on first image information that is about a periphery of the vehicle and that is picked up through the transparent member by a camera mounted on the vehicle and second image information that is about a periphery of another vehicle surrounding the vehicle and that is picked up by a camera mounted on the other vehicle.

Claims (42)

1. A determination device, comprising:

circuitry configured to:

first, extract a high-visibility area from a plurality of areas, the high-visibility area having a visibility state estimated to be higher than another area of the plurality of areas;

second, determine whether a vehicle exists in the high-visibility area;

third, only when the vehicle is determined to exist in the high-visibility area, determine that a predetermined attached matter is on a transparent member of the vehicle when an image recognition rate of first image information about a periphery of the vehicle is equal to or lower than a predetermined threshold; and

send control information to the vehicle, the control information causing the vehicle to take action in response to determining that the predetermined attached matter is on the transparent member of the vehicle, wherein

the first image information is picked up through the transparent member by a first pickup device that is mounted on the vehicle,

the predetermined threshold hold is determined based upon second image information about a periphery of another vehicle that exists in the high-visibility area picked up by a second pickup device that is mounted on the other vehicle,

vehicles that are in a predetermined vehicle state adapted for being an object of a statistical process are selected,

the vehicles that are in the predetermined vehicle state adapted for being the object of the statistical process are vehicles corresponding to image information in which an image recognition rate is within a predetermined normal range, and

the visibility state in the high-visibility area is estimated from the second image information corresponding to each of the selected vehicles.

2. The determination device according to claim 1 , wherein the circuitry is configured to determine that the predetermined attached matter is on the transparent member when a degree of visibility of the periphery of the vehicle that is indicated by the first image information is above a predetermined standard, the predetermined standard being lower than a degree of the visibility of the periphery of the vehicle that is indicated by the second information.

3. The determination device according to claim 1 , wherein the circuitry is configured to determine that the predetermined attached matter is on the transparent member, when the image recognition rate of the first image information is above a predetermined standard, the predetermined standard being lower than an image recognition rate of to the second image information corresponding to each of a plurality of other vehicles in the high-visibility area.

4. A system comprising:

the determination device according to claim 1 ; and

a vehicle control device comprising circuitry configured to receive the control information, wherein:

the transparent member is a window that is provided on the vehicle such that an occupant is able to visually recognize an exterior of a vehicle cabin from an interior of the vehicle cabin, and

when the determination device determines that dew or frost, as the predetermined attached matter, is on the window, the circuitry of the vehicle control device is configured to at least one of: give a notice urging the occupant of the vehicle to perform an operation for causing an air conditioner of the vehicle to perform a predetermined action through a notification device of the vehicle and cause the air conditioner to perform the predetermined action.

5. The determination device according to claim 1 , wherein the circuitry is configured to extract multiple vehicles from the high-visibility area based upon vehicle relevant information acquired from a plurality of vehicles, the multiple vehicles including the vehicle and the plurality of other vehicles.

6. The determination device according to claim 1 , wherein the normal range is determined based on an image recognition rate corresponding to image information in which a periphery of a vehicle cannot be viewed or is hardly viewed due to frost or dew.

7. The determination device according to claim 1 , wherein, in a case where a number of the selected vehicles is predetermined number or less in a certain area, estimation of the visibility of the certain area is determined to be impossible.

8. The determination device according to claim 1 , wherein a future visibility state is predicted for at least one of the plurality of areas based on weather information.
